The BSE program in Civil Engineering will prepare students to attain:
- Graduates will have an ability to apply knowledge of mathematics, science, and engineering (ABET a)
- Graduates will have an ability to identify, formulate, and solve engineering problems (ABET e)
- Graduates will have an ability to design and conduct experiments, as well as to analyze and interpret data (ABET b)
- Graduates will have an ability to design a system, component, or process to meet desired needs within realistic constraints such as economic, environmental, social, political, ethical, health and safety, manufacturability, and sustainability (ABET c)
- Graduates will have an ability to function on multidisciplinary teams (ABET d)
- Graduates will have a knowledge of contemporary issues (ABET j)
- Graduates will have an ability to use the techniques, skills, and modern engineering tools necessary for engineering practice (ABET k)
- Graduates will have an understanding of professional and ethical responsibility (ABET f)
- Graduates will have an ability to communicate effectively (ABET g)
- Graduates will have the broad education necessary to understand the impact of engineering solutions in a global, economic, environmental, and societal context (ABET h)
- Graduates will demonstrate a recognition of the need for, and an ability to engage in life-long learning (ABET i)
